A bill for an act relating to bank utilization of filing services offered by the secretary of state.
This bill permits banks to use the Secretary of State's expedited filing services for documents under Chapter 524 (business filings). It adds Chapter 524 to the list of areas where banks can request these extra services, which include faster processing and preclearance. Banks would pay a surcharge for these services, as outlined in Chapter 9. The bill directly affects banks that file business-related documents with the Secretary of State's office.
